    Just got an Ideal 308334 double cavity mold.Cast diameter is .3135 on bands and .2995 on straight portion of bullet nose with the alloy had in the pot.Weight 195 grains.Very easy to use;had good bullets as soon as the mold warmed up.

    I just got what would a vintage NEI mold from the late 1980", a 5 cav 204 451 SWC which has been used very little. It cast at 208 gr with COWW+ tin and .453" da , these are a little heaver than I wanted but cast really nice bullets.

Abbreviations used in Reloading

BP Bronze Point IMR Improved Military Rifle PTD Pointed
BR Bench Rest M Magnum RN Round Nose
BT Boat Tail PL Power-Lokt SP Soft Point
C Compressed Charge PR Primer SPCL Soft Point "Core-Lokt"
HP Hollow Point PSPCL Pointed Soft Point "Core Lokt" C.O.L. Cartridge Overall Length
PSP Pointed Soft Point Spz Spitzer Point SBT Spitzer Boat Tail
LRN Lead Round Nose LWC Lead Wad Cutter LSWC Lead Semi Wad Cutter
GC Gas Check
